Output 75c56cb3dbf4babda8010cf01e38e82e4b95b759d1d56fbe998ad06ec0c6ecb8:0

value
2450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 012880168262bc56ffae59d67d931b28042d9f07 OP_EQUALVERIFY OP_CHECKSIG
address
178CCtiHxVENWVTttkZ2GuU4xerwZJcsh
transaction
75c56cb3dbf4babda8010cf01e38e82e4b95b759d1d56fbe998ad06ec0c6ecb8
confirmations
297028
spent
true